Purity Blend Blend tests measure quantity per component, not overall purity — a purity assay for a multi-peptide sample needs separate chromatographic runs.

We have catalogued 940 BPC-157 + GHK-Cu + TB-500 certificates; across the 872 with a purity result the median tested purity is 99.68%.

Tested 2026-04-16 by Janoshik. This test is newer than 58% of our catalogued BPC-157 + GHK-Cu + TB-500 certificates.

GYC has 284 certificates in our corpus, including 5 for BPC-157 + GHK-Cu + TB-500.
